Fire features the Bhut Jolokia (Ghost Pepper), which is organically grown and smoked to achieve a unique and complex flavor. The pepper reaches 1,000,000 on the Scoville Heat Unit. Despite this intense heat, ghost peppers are known for their fruity and faintly smoky flavor. The capsaicin compound within them adds an extra layer of intrigue, as it has been associated with potential health benefits. These include pain relief and metabolism- boosting properties.

In a pot, mix contents of package with 7 cups water.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at, cover and simmer on medium low for 1 1/2 to 2 hours. Stir frequently to prevent sticking. Can also cook in crock pot on high heat for at least 7 hours. Serves 5. Also try: Adding cooked, chopped ham. Ingredients: green split peas, onion, m.s.g.-free chicken broth (salt, dextrose, corn flour, chicken fat (includes rosemary extract), dehydrated cane molasses (includes color), onions, garlic, spices, sugar, corn syrup solids, artificial colour including tartrazine, flavour (includes celery)), bay leaves.

In a pot, mix contents of package with 5 cups water.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at, cover and simmer on medium low for 10 to 15 minutes until onions are soft. Serves 5. Also try: Putting cooked soup into a French onion soup bowl with large croutons or baguette bread, cover with a slice of mozzarella cheese, and broil in the oven. Try cooking roast beef with dry soup mix added to it. Find these and other tasty recipe ideas on our website. Ingredients: onions, salt, dextrose, corn starch, glucose solids, caramel color (contains sulphites), wheat flour, onion powder, beef fat, flavor (contains modified milk ingredients), disodium guanylate, disodium inosinate, artificial flavor.
